The conversion effectiveness from elementary NIR to DUV is from five% to 36% according to the described brings about Desk 1. Raising the conversion performance will lessen the burden on the design and setup of the basic laser amplifier along with the electrical electricity intake. An excellent beam quality of the basic laser will likely add into the expanding of your conversion effectiveness and the suitable power depth on the NIR and environmentally friendly laser in the SHG and FHG procedure, respectively. The best conversion efficiencies from NIR to eco-friendly and eco-friendly to DUV laser by usage of CLBO crystal are 70% and all over 50%, respectively [12], which corresponds to the conversion efficiency of 35% from essential to DUV.
